Lacrosse in Hampton Roads took a big step forward as the All-Star Girls’ Lacrosse Team brought home “the gold” from the Commonwealth Games this past summer. Cape Henry players who were selected as All-Stars by their coaches to play on the Commonwealth Team were Allison Bland, Emily Cole, and Morgan Pearman. The Cape Henry Collegiate Upper School newspaper, The Lighthouse, was critiqued by the Columbia Scholastic Press Association this past August and won a Bronze Medalist Certificate in the category for private schools. The award is given through Columbia University.
Congratulations to Mr. Sammie Logan and his choral students for an outstanding showing at District Chorus auditions. Over 2,000 students auditioned from District 2 (Norfolk, Virginia Beach, and the Eastern Shore) for the opportunity to sing in the 200-member Middle School Chorus, 140-member Upper School mixed chorus, and 200member Upper School women’s chorus.
